Why Intel’s 12th Gen Processors Still Matter in 2025

In a tech landscape often obsessed with the latest and greatest, it’s easy to overlook the enduring value of previous-generation hardware. While Intel’s 13th, 14th, and 15th Gen processors each offer incremental advancements, the 12th Gen (Alder Lake) lineup still holds a distinctive and relevant position in 2025—especially for value-conscious consumers and performance-savvy users who understand the difference between hype and headroom.

 

1. The First True Hybrid x86 Architecture

The 12th Gen was Intel’s bold pivot to a hybrid architecture—Performance cores (P-cores) and Efficient cores (E-cores)—a design that continues to underpin the 13th–15th Gen chips. But while newer generations refined this structure, 12th Gen laid the groundwork, offering a real-world performance leap that’s still competitive today for gaming, content creation, and productivity.

 

2. DDR5 and PCIe 5.0 Support—Without the Price Premium

While 13th Gen expanded support, the 12th Gen was first to market with DDR5 and PCIe 5.0 capabilities. For users who’ve already invested in these technologies or want future-proofing without overspending, 12th Gen remains an ideal entry point. Many motherboards also offer DDR4 compatibility, giving users upgrade flexibility that later generations often drop.

 

3. Thermal Efficiency and Tuning Headroom

Unlike some 13th and 14th Gen chips that drew criticism for higher thermals and power demands, many 12th Gen SKUs (e.g., the i5-12600K) deliver strong performance at lower power, with impressive overclocking potential. In a world of rising energy costs and thermal concerns, efficiency matters more than ever.

 

4. Significantly Lower Price-to-Performance Ratio

By 2025, the 12th Gen has matured into the sweet spot for budget builds and mid-tier systems. As retailers discount older models, the performance-per-dollar value of chips like the i7-12700F or i5-12400F is tough to beat. These CPUs deliver 90% of what most users need—for far less than what 13th+ Gen models demand.

 

5. Mature Ecosystem, Fewer Surprises

Intel’s 600-series chipset motherboards are battle-tested, BIOS-polished, and stable, making 12th Gen systems reliable and well-supported in 2025. Compatibility quirks and early adopter bugs that sometimes shadow newer platforms are non-issues here.


 

Final Word: Not Just "Still Relevant"—Still Smart

While Intel’s newer generations continue to push boundaries, the 12th Gen is no relic. It’s a milestone generation—introducing architecture that changed the trajectory of desktop CPUs—and remains a cost-effective, powerful, and flexible option for users who want performance without the premium.
